2016 - 2024

感恩一路有你

Windows 7下OpenGL配置及基础代码编写技巧

浏览量:3117 时间:2024-05-27 20:01:22 作者:采采

下载和解压必要的文件

在Windows 7系统下进行OpenGL的配置需要下载并解压相应的文件。首先,下载glut包并解压缩。将glut.h文件放入路径C:Program Files (x86)Microsoft SDKsWindowsv7.0AIncludegl,同时将glut.dll和glut32.dll分别放入路径C:WindowsSysWOW64(如果是32位系统则放在C:WindowsSystem32)。接着,将和文件放入路径C:Program Files (x86)Microsoft Visual Studio 10.0VClib。

配置Visual Studio项目属性

打开Visual Studio 2010,在菜单中选择“项目(project)”-“右键选择属性(project property)”-“配置属性(Configuration Properties)”-“链接器(Linker)”-“输入(Input)”-“附加依赖项(Additional Dependencies)”。在这里添加、、作为附加依赖项。

创建OpenGL项目并添加基础代码

在VS2010中新建一个空工程,选择Win32控制台应用程序。在项目中添加以下基础代码以测试OpenGL的功能:

```c

include

void display() {

glClearColor(0.0f, 0.0f, 0.0f, 0.0f);

glClear(GL_COLOR_BUFFER_BIT);

glColor3f(0.0f, 1.0f, 0.0f); // 设置颜色为绿色

glBegin(GL_POLYGON);

glVertex2f(-0.5f, -0.5f);

glVertex2f(0.5f, -0.5f);

glVertex2f(0.5f, 0.5f);

glVertex2f(-0.5f, 0.5f);

glEnd();

glFlush();

}

int main(int argc, char argv) {

glutInit(argc, argv);

glutCreateWindow("OpenGL Test");

glutDisplayFunc(display);

glutMainLoop();

return 0;

}

```

编译运行项目

在添加完基础代码后,可以尝试编译并运行项目,观察是否能够成功显示一个绿色的正方形。通过这个简单的例子,初学者可以更好地理解OpenGL的基本使用和配置方法,为以后的开发打下基础。

结语

通过以上步骤,我们简单介绍了在Windows 7系统下配置OpenGL的方法,并提供了一个基础的OpenGL代码示例。希望这些内容对初学者在学习和使用OpenGL时有所帮助。在实际的项目开发中,不断练习和尝试是提升自身能力的关键,祝愿大家在OpenGL的世界里探索出属于自己的精彩。

版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。